I slowly lifted my fingers from the keyboard, taking a big breath. I suddenly heard soft clapping from the doorway. I turned and saw Austin leaning against the door, a huge grin on his face.
"Austin!"
"Ally, that was beautiful."
I immediately felt my cheeks heat up, and I was about to tell him to leave when he walked further into the room.
"Ally, please don't freak out. I've barely spoken to you in months, please don't make some excuse to leave. It was beautiful."
I felt guilty, knowing I had been avoiding being alone with him for the longest time. I gave him an apologetic look. "We hang out almost every day, Austin."
He sighed and came and sat down by me on the piano bench. "Yeah, but we never really talk, and you know that's true."
I just nodded, not having the energy to deny him at the moment. "Look, Ally. I know things have been awkward and everything, but I want to move past that. Can't we at least be friends?"
I thought for less than a second, "Of course we can." I gave him the best smile I could, and I was surprised it was genuine when I felt so out of place.
He just smiled back, bumping my shoulder slightly. "Will you play again for me?"
"Austin-"
"Ally please. That song was awesome, like totally beyond amazing."
"I can't sing in front of people." I said, a little ashamed, for the first time.
"How about we take it slow? You play, I'll sing."
I looked up at him, surprised. He would really do that? "Really?"
"Of course Ally. I've actually wanted to do this for a while, but you've been so evasive."
"Sorry."
"It's alright. So, do you want to do this song, or do you have another you want to play?"
I thought, "I have tons actually." I remembered the perfect song to sing, "Here," I opened my songbook to the right page, "this one."
"Double take. Alright, let's do this."
I started playing the piano, and I could see Austin smiling slightly while reading the lyrics. I couldn't help but think that this was the start of something completely new.
And let me tell you. I had definitely missed just spending time with Austin alone. And we're finally doing something with music, I guess we'll see how this goes.
Austin's POV
To say I was surprised when she actually agreed to let me sing with her, while she plays, that would be an understatement. In fact, I'm simply happy she didn't kick me out. Singing is something I never thought would have happened today.
I've missed her, so freaking much. I mean, I see her everyday, like she said. But...I miss HER.
As I read the lyrics to her song Double Take, I couldn't help but smile. It was an absolutely great song, I couldn't wait to sing it.
She started playing.

We both faded out, and slowly looked at each other.
"Um.." she said, "That was-"
"Amazing."
We both smiled, and I couldn't help but to pull her into a hug. I thought for sure she would pull back, so understand my surprise when I felt her small arms wrap around me.
"Austin, you have a great voice."
I laughed down at her. It's ironic that she would say that, when she's the one with the voice of an angel.
"So do you Ally. Maybe next time we could sing together."
I could see a blush on her cheek, and she finally pulled away from me.
I almost missed it, she only whispered. But, I could have sworn I heard her say, "Yeah, maybe."
